Electricity on Cape Verde
On Cape Verde the power plug sockets are of type C and F. The standard voltage is 220 V and the frequency is 50 Hz.

Voltage converter needed on Cape Verde?
On Cape Verde the standard voltage is 220 V and the frequency is 50 Hz. You can use your electric appliances on Cape Verde, because the standard voltage (220 V) is (more or less) the same as in the United Kingdom (230 V). Manufacturers take these small deviations into account. So you don't need a voltage converter on Cape Verde, when living in the United Kingdom.
To be sure, check the label on the appliance. Some appliances never need a converter. If the label states 'INPUT: 100-240V, 50/60 Hz' the appliance can be used in all countries in the world. This is common for chargers of tablets/laptops, photo cameras, cell phones, toothbrushes, etc.
